Confucianism: A Philosophy for a Harmonious Society

Confucius (551-479 BCE), born in Qufu, Shandong Province, was a wise statesman who sought to restore social order during a time marked by political turmoil. His teachings emphasize personal ethics, morality, justice, and benevolence. The core tenets include ren (humaneness or kindness), yi (righteousness), li (etiquette or propriety), zhong (loyalty), xiao (filial piety), and shu (reciprocity). These principles form the foundation upon which harmonious relationships are built within families, communities, governments, and between nations.

Taoism: Embracing Nature's Balance

Lao Tzu is believed to have lived around 600 BCE in ancient China. He founded Taoism with his seminal work "Tao Te Ching," advocating for living in harmony with nature through cultivating inner balance and simplicity. The central concept is Dao (), often translated as "the Way." It represents the natural flow that governs all phenomena; its essence is beyond human comprehension but can be understood through introspection.
